s/got_alarm/sigalarm_triggered/g
This commit is contained in:
parent
dd51ede578
commit
7fbbd3d89c
4 changed files with 9 additions and 9 deletions
|
@ -13,7 +13,7 @@
|
|||
static bool interrupt_called = false;
|
||||
extern long nibble_masks[ 16 ];
|
||||
|
||||
bool got_alarm = false;
|
||||
bool sigalarm_triggered = false;
|
||||
|
||||
bool first_press = true; // PATCH
|
||||
|
||||
|
@ -299,8 +299,8 @@ void do_shutdown( void )
|
|||
do {
|
||||
pause();
|
||||
|
||||
if ( got_alarm ) {
|
||||
got_alarm = false;
|
||||
if ( sigalarm_triggered ) {
|
||||
sigalarm_triggered = false;
|
||||
|
||||
ui_refresh_LCD();
|
||||
|
||||
|
|
|
@ -2346,8 +2346,8 @@ inline void schedule( void )
|
|||
|
||||
schedule_event--;
|
||||
|
||||
if ( got_alarm ) {
|
||||
got_alarm = false;
|
||||
if ( sigalarm_triggered ) {
|
||||
sigalarm_triggered = false;
|
||||
|
||||
ui_refresh_LCD();
|
||||
|
||||
|
|
|
@ -292,7 +292,7 @@ typedef struct saturn_t {
|
|||
#define NIBBLES_PER_ROW 0x22
|
||||
#define NIBBLES_NB_BITS 4
|
||||
|
||||
extern bool got_alarm;
|
||||
extern bool sigalarm_triggered;
|
||||
|
||||
extern int set_t1;
|
||||
|
||||
|
|
|
@ -21,7 +21,7 @@ void signal_handler( int sig )
|
|||
enter_debugger |= USER_INTERRUPT;
|
||||
break;
|
||||
case SIGALRM:
|
||||
got_alarm = true;
|
||||
sigalarm_triggered = true;
|
||||
break;
|
||||
case SIGPIPE:
|
||||
exit_emulator();
|
||||
|
@ -72,8 +72,8 @@ int main( int argc, char** argv )
|
|||
/************************************/
|
||||
/*
|
||||
Every <interval>µs setitimer will trigger a SIGALRM
|
||||
which will set got_alarm to true
|
||||
In emulate() got_alarm triggers LCD refresh and UI event handling
|
||||
which will set sigalarm_triggered to true
|
||||
In emulate() sigalarm_triggered triggers LCD refresh and UI event handling
|
||||
*/
|
||||
struct itimerval it;
|
||||
int interval = 15625; /* 64Hz according to https://www.hpcalc.org/hp48/docs/faq/48faq-6.html */
|
||||
|
|
Loading…
Reference in a new issue